Politics › One Of The Three Major Languages In Nigeria Will Go To Extinction Soon - Omokri by okoro(op): 6:10pm On Dec 21, 2023 |
There is a language extinction crisis brewing in Nigeria. But those who should notice it are too busy chasing ephemeral things.
There are three major languages in Nigeria. While the ethnic population of those who are born to parents who speak those three languages as a mother tongue is increasing, only two of those languages are growing in terms of number of speakers.
The third one is actually dying. Like Latin, in fifty years, the tribe with that language will still be one of the majority ethnic nationalities in Nigeria, but their language will become a minority language.
Sadly, many of the younger generation of that ethnic group can actually speak one of the other three major languages of Nigerian origin, but not their native language.
Even more tragically, the educated elite amongst them see English as a yardstick for intelligence and sophistication, which has trickled down to their grassroots and is creating a disturbing phenomenon where they prefer European names over their native names.
And they are essentially blind to what is happening to their culture. Many of their youth find it amusing that other people cannot speak English, which means they are illiterate. And surprisingly, for a people who have taken to Western education like a fish takes to water, not much is done by then internally to codify and expand their grammar, lexis and structure.
Some of us in the Nigerian project are unaware that culture can produce money, but money cannot generate culture. Commercialism is not culture.
As Marcus Garvey said:
"A people without the knowledge of their past history, origin and culture is like a tree without roots."
I choose not to mention the name of this language, but UNESCO has recently and officially released a warning that the language faces a risk of extinction in twenty-five years.
Only one of the three major languages has been red-lighted by UNESCO. If you Google it, you will know the language being referred to. But no be from my mouth you go hear say emir die!
I want to help that language grow so we do not lose it. But I do not have the energy to receive insults and threats. So, let me just mind my business.
However, before I go, let me add that Yoruba elders deserve much praise in that they have been able to pass on their culture and language to the next generation to the extent that Yoruba is now one of the world's fastest-growing languages. It is being spoken actively in Brazil, Nigeria, Benin, Togo, and Sierra Leone and is an increasing feature in music, movies and television worldwide. Well done!
